How do you peel the skin off a pumpkin?

Answer

The easiest way to get the skin off the pumpkin is to slice it into chunks (removing seeds and stringy parts with a large spoon. You can either steam it in a steamer or put water in a large roaster just to cover the bottom of the roaster with a wire rack and place the pumpkin (with skin) on the rack. Cook at 350 degrees for approximately 10 - 15 minutes. You can check by poking a fork through the skin. Take out and cool. Then peel off the skin. This is also a good technique for Hubbard squash that has a very tough skin.
